Feedback analysis

All comments were beneficial in shaping the project’s vision and mission. Additionally, it helped to identify specific needs and pointed out challenges of the data industry.

  • As an advantage it was expressed that project could provide better access and scaling of resources such as internet traffic, big pool of IP addresses, computing power and storage. Long term project vision, architecture and design stands together with decentralization values, it will not have a single point of failure (SPOF), and will work as a DApp lowering the risks in comparison to centralized services.
  • Daratus was welcomed for its mindful usage of resources in comparison to repeated calculations of cryptographic hashing which is widely used in proof of work applications. This resource usage approach lead to a comment where we were asked to explain how the system is going to deal with cheating when data is mined. Long story short — to solve cheating issues we will need to: identify how critical the accuracy for data is; apply data double checking if needed; apply penalties for nodes which provide inconsistent data. Additionally, node trust index will be measured. More technical details of the solution will be covered in the white paper.
  • Few were concerned that service could be used to launch DDoS attacks and that hackers could manipulate miner’s computer. Threats are prevented by system features like load balancer and data scraping tasks. Load balancing prevents data sources from being DDoS’ed, and scraping task scripts prevent miners from executing malicious code.
  • How this service is different from Golem, Sonm or from AWS? Platforms mentioned above are universal and dedicated for almost everything. Daratus platform specializes in data scraping solutions: data extraction from the WEB sources, structured data storage and data aggregation. Focusing on one goal ensures that platform can perform best in its niche.
  • One reader indicated that idea is not relevant and it is on the edge of legality. Our market research shows that web data extracting is used widely by number of companies in many use-cases and we support position that public data must remain public, no matter who owns. This approach also complies with the law.
  • What niche it will fill or why it even needs to exist? Daratus is a service which helps to make data products on demand: such as simple data feed subscription, getting sophisticated insights from online data or learning from data when applying machine learning and many more use cases.
